Navy ERP Objectives Navy ERP is an integrated business management system that modernizes and standardizes Navy business operations, provides unprecedented management visibility across the enterprise, and increases effectiveness and efficiency. Modernizes, standardizes business processes • SAP software establishes best commercial practices • Common data supports real time information exchange • Provides platform for the enterprisewide transformation (Lean/Six Sigma, Activity Based Costing, etc. ) Simplifies operations, enhances visibility into the enterprise • Single entry, single source data, single view of organizational status • Asset visibility allows better management of inventories • End-to-end connectivity, visibility, improves reporting and decision-making capabilities Increases efficiency, saves money, returns equity for other uses • Retires legacy systems, reduces number of applications • Facilitates federal financial, security standards compliance • Retraining requirements reduced, transportable skills increase flexibility Navy ERP_Washington Am. Increment Strategy • Financials and Acquisition (Increment 1. 0): – Designed to give an Echelon II or III command a full suite of tools to perform their business functions – Functionality falls into 5 major categories: • Finance (General Fund) • Finance (Navy Working Capital Fund) • Plant Supply • Work Force Management • Acquisition / Program Management • Wholesale and Retail Supply (Increment 1. 1): – Aimed at the functionality of the Inventory Control Point (ICP) and regional supply centers • Intermediate Maintenance (Increment 1. 2): – Adds Intermediate (I) Level Maintenance for both Maritime and Aviation Navy ERP_Washington Am. Finance Functionality • Financial accounting – – – General ledger posting / analysis / reporting Accounts receivable / Accounts payable Cash management Management of posting periods and period end closing Open and integrated data flow between financial accounting and the other components of the SAP System • Funds management – Processing transactions associated with budget entry, supplements, transfers, returns, funds reservations, funds commitments, budgetary ledger, special purpose ledger, budget version planning – Performance of the year end close – Automatic availability control / checking Navy ERP will be the financial system of record! Finance Functionality • Controlling – Assignment and management of cost and activity planning functions – Assignment and management of overhead allocation functions – Viewing actual costs by cost object (cost center, internal order, WBS, etc. ) – Viewing and managing variances between planned cost and actual cost • Asset Management – Management actions associated with plant, property, and equipment records maintenance in support of property accounting and accountability requirements Navy ERP_Washington Am. Navy ERP Accomplishments • Initiated NAVAIR 1. 0 “Go-Live” on 1 October – Trained and Deployed to 14, 265 users at 9 sites • 14 web based courses; 65 instructor lead courses – 99. 8% Data Load success rate – 21, 000 Test scripts executed – 13 million objects converted in Mock 5 testing (52. 7 M across all Mocks) • Completed NAVAIR 1. 0 transition on 21 December • Spiral 1. 0. 1 in final stages of development and testing for on schedule SPAWAR deployment – April 2008 • Release 1. 1 development phase ongoing for USN Wholesale and Retail Supply – “Single Supply Solution” Navy ERP_Washington Am. Navy ERP Success Factors • Leadership and Governance – N 4 / VCNO / ASN(RD&A) / ASN(FM&C) • Navy ERP Process Council • Teaming with Customer Command – Leadership – Customer Command team extracted the data from Command, Navy ERP team loaded into Navy ERP, and Customer Command then validated the data – Navy ERP trained-the-Trainers, Customer Command trained the end users – Customer Command mapped the users roles, Navy ERP configured the mapped users in Navy ERP Communicate Across the Enterprise Early and Often Navy ERP_Washington Am. Lessons Learned • • • Partnership and communication is key Change Agents / Champions identified early Stand-up user Business Office during the Planning stages Schedule Integration – One Schedule; One Team Training must be sustainable, maintainable, effective, the right amount and at the right time On-time completion of role mapping / minimum access requirements Reports access should be provided early to increase understanding of business rules, critical business reports and to resolve potential access problems Complete robust testing using converted data early Cycle Testing to include early testing of workflow, converted data to validate business rules and program logic, and interfaces with representative file sizes Practice Data Conversion and Business / Financial Validation Navy ERP_Washington Am.
